PORCELAIN: Frequently Asked Questions

  • A professional porcelain patio installation includes preparing a solid sub-base with appropriate drainage, laying the porcelain slabs on a full mortar bed to British standards, ensuring proper falls for water run-off, and finishing with secure jointing.   • Porcelain paving offers excellent resistance to stains, scratches and fading, requires minimal maintenance, and provides a clean, modern finish. It also has good slip resistance, making it suitable for outdoor living areas in all weather.

  • In Cheshire porcelain patio installation costs can vary based on size, ground conditions, materials and labour. As a guide, finished projects often range between about £180–£200 per square metre all-in for professional installation, with higher prices for complex layouts or premium slabs.
